Understanding RTP and Volatility in Online Slots

Online slots have become increasingly popular, but many players don’t understand the mechanics that determine their winning chances. Two crucial concepts—Return to Player (RTP) and volatility—can significantly impact your gaming experience.

What is RTP?

R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that a slot machine returns to players over time. For example, a slot with 96% RTP returns $96 for every $100 wagered. This figure is calculated across thousands of spins, so individual sessions may vary dramatically. Higher RTP slots generally offer better long-term value, though no guarantee of wins.

Understanding Volatility

Volatility describes how frequently a slot pays out and the size of those payouts. Low volatility slots provide frequent small wins, making them ideal for cautious players with modest bankrolls. High volatility slots offer larger payouts but less frequently, suiting players who enjoy bigger risks for potentially massive rewards.
